Abstract
【解決手段】電池外装用ステンレス箔1は、Feを40mol%以上、CrをFeより少なく、Siを40mol%以下含有し、厚みが2nm以上の酸化皮膜1aを有し、圧延方向に直交する方向の算術平均粗さRaが0.02μm以上0.1μm未満である。

Claims (3)
- Feを40mol%以上、CrをFeより少なく、Siを40mol%以下含有し、厚みが2nm以上の酸化皮膜を有し、
圧延方向に直交する方向の算術平均粗さRaが0.02μm以上0.1μm未満である電池外装用ステンレス箔。 - 前記酸化皮膜の厚みが5nm以下である請求項1に記載の電池外装用ステンレス箔。
- 請求項1または2に記載の電池外装用ステンレス箔の製造方法であって、
圧延方向に直交する方向の算術平均粗さRaが0.02μm以上0.1μm未満である圧延ステンレス箔を得る工程と、
露点−40〜−60℃かつH2分圧75%以上の還元雰囲気下にて900〜1180℃で前記圧延ステンレス箔を焼鈍して前記酸化皮膜を形成する工程とを含む、電池外装用ステンレス箔の製造方法。
